Education

In 2013, there were 218 programs for physiotherapists certified by the Commission on Accreditation in Physical Therapy Education, all which provided a Doctor of Physical Therapy (DPT) degree.

DPT programs generally last 3 years. Many programs require a bachelor's degree for admission in addition to certain prerequisites, such as anatomy, physiology, biology, chemistry, and physics. The majority of DPT programs need applicants to apply through the Physical Therapist Centralized Application Service (PTCAS).

Physical specialist programs commonly consist of courses in biomechanics, anatomy, physiology, neuroscience, and pharmacology. Physiotherapist students also total medical internships, throughout which they get supervised experience in areas such as acute care and orthopedic care.

Physiotherapists could put on and finish a scientific residency program after college graduation. Residencies normally last about 1 year and supply additional training and experience in specialty locations of care. Therapists who have completed a residency program could decide to specialize additional by completing a fellowship in a sophisticated scientific location.

Licenses, Certifications, and Registrations

All Connecticuts require physical therapists to be certified. Licensing demands differ by Connecticut however all include passing the National Physical Therapy Examination administered by the Federation of Connecticut Boards of Physical Therapy. Several Connecticuts also require a law exam and a criminal background check. Continuing education is generally needed for physiotherapists to keep their license. Contact Connecticut boards for particular licensing demands.

After obtaining work experience, some physical therapists select to become a board-certified expert. The American Board of Physical Therapy Specialties offers certification in 8 professional specialty areas, including orthopedics and geriatric physical therapy. Board professional certification needs passing an exam and a minimum of 2,000 hours of professional work or conclusion of an APTA-accredited residency program in the specialized area.

Vital Qualities

Empathy. Physiotherapists are often drawn to the profession in part by a desire to help individuals. They work with individuals who are in discomfort and has to have empathy for their patients.

Information oriented. Like other healthcare companies, physiotherapists need to have strong analytic and observational skills to detect a patients trouble, assess treatments, and supply safe, efficient care.

Dexterity. Physical therapists need to use their hands to supply manual treatment and therapeutic workouts. They ought to feel comfortable massaging and otherwise physically aiding clients.

Interpersonal skills. Since physiotherapists invest a lot of time communicating with clients, they should take pleasure in working with individuals. They need to have the ability to explain therapy programs, encourage clients, and pay attention to patients concerns to offer effective treatment.

Physical stamina. Physiotherapists invest much of their time on their feet, moving as they deal with patients. They should delight in exercising.

Resourcefulness. Physical therapists personalize treatment plans for clients. They must be flexible and able to adjust plans of care to achieve the needs of each patient.
